SAFETY PRECAUTIONS – READ CAREFULLY

Follow the precautions below to ensure that your product is used and set up correctly. Failure to do so could result in serious injury or damage to your property. Please read and follow the instructions. Keep the instruction manual in a safe place for future reference.

DROWNING AND SAFETY INFORMATION

  • RISK OF ACCIDENTAL DROWNING. Children are forbidden from using the CleverSpa® unless they are supervised at all times by a responsible adult.

  • D ANGER — Risk of Accidental Drowning (especially children under 5 years). Caution shall be exercised to prevent unauthorized access to the spa by children. This can be reached by adult supervisor securing the means of access or installing a safety protection device to the spa. To avoid accidents during spa use, ensure that children are kept under constant adult supervision.

  • RISK OF ELECTRIC SHOCK. Never operate any external/additional electrical appliance when in the CleverSpa® or when your body is wet. Keep electrical appliances away from the CleverSpa®.

  • RISK OF STATIC SHOCK. The PVC liner of the tub, touching or rubbing against surfaces such as the ground sheet or artificial grass, can cause electrons to build up a negative charge on the liner material. Since plastics are insulators, they are poor conductors of electricity. Electrical charges tend to build up on the surface
    of insulators resulting in static electricity. When touched by a human this can cause a static shock. Static electricity cannot seriously harm you.

  • Any damage to electrical cables should be replaced by a competent party immediately before further use.

  • When not in use, cover should be fitted and locked to help retain heat. This also prevents unsupervised children accessing the CleverSpa®.

  • Pets should be kept away from your CleverSpa® at all times.

  • DO NOT USE AN EXTENSION CABLE as this can be a fire risk. We suggest using an external mains socket that is weather proofed, fitted by a qualified electrician.

  • DO NOT OVERLOAD THE HOT TUB PLUG SOCKET. Short circuits can cause loss of power due to overloading of the socket and potentially melt the wiring, which can lead to an electrical fire or irreparable damage to the socket and any appliances connected to it.

  • Appliance should be supplied through a residual current device (RCD/GFCI type) with a rated tripping current not exceeding 30mA.

  • Ensure the hot tub plug inserts fully into the plug socket, fitting tightly and flat into the socket and wall to avoid arcing and overheating, which could cause the socket to crack or melt.

  • Check your mains socket and RCD plug to ensure there is no visible damage or standing water before using.

  • T o avoid accidental resetting of thermal cut-out, this appliance must not be supplied through an external switching device, such as a timer, or connected to a circuit that is regularly switched on and off by the utility.

  • If using an outdoor power socket please ensure that it features a weatherproof protective cover, that shuts fully and securely.

  • Ensure that your power socket and its surrounding location is free from damp, condensation or any water ingress. Water within an electrical socket can rapidly increase the current flowing through the circuit, which could cause a short circuit as the fuse is blown.

  • Do not turn CleverSpa® on when it is empty. This could cause irreparable damage to pump system which would nullify any warranty period. Ensure water is at the minimum line prior to switching on.

IMPORTANT!
Do not obstruct water outlet. This can damage the motor.

  • WARNING — To reduce the risk of injury/illness. The water in a spa should never exceed 40°C (104°F). Lower water temperatures are recommended for young children and when spa use exceeds 10 min. It is recommended to seek medical advice before use. Operating temperatures between 38-40°C (100-104°F) are considered safe for a healthy adult. The temperature can be programmed. Once cover is removed, water temperature may automatically drop as heat is released through evaporation.
  • For health & safe ty reasons, it is not safe for children under the age of 8 yrs to use a hot tub. Children using hot tubs over the age of 8 yrs should only use the hot tub at a max temperature of 35°C (95°F) as children are less able to regulate their body temperature.
  • The user should check the water temperature before entering the spa.
  • Soaking in hot water during pregnancy can cause damage to the unborn foetus. If you have any specific concerns please consult your doctor before continuing to use your hot tub.
  • P eople with the following traits are at higher risk and should consult a doctor before using CleverSpa®x, including those with history of lung or heart disease, chronic respiratory or kidney disease, impaired immune system, low/high blood pressure, circulatory system problems or diabetes. People using medication should consult their doctor before using the CleverSpa®. Some medications may cause drowsiness, whilst other medication may affect heart rate, blood pressure and circulation during use.
  • The use of alcohol, drugs, or medication before or during spa use may lead to unconsciousness, with the possibility of drowning.
  • Persons with any medical condition should seek medical advice before using a spa.
  • Persons using medication should seek medical advice before using a spa since some medication may induce drowsiness while other medication may affect heart rate, blood pressure, and circulation.
  • Avoid putting the head under water at all times.
  • Avoid swallowing spa water
  • Immediately exit your CleverSpa® if you feel uncomfortable or sleepy.

CAUTION

  • Regularly monitor and appropriately treat the water in your hot tub using the recommended chemicals.

  • Always add chemicals to a jug of water (not the other way around) to avoid strong fumes or violent reactions that may result in a hazardous chemical spray. This will also help prevent the inside of the hot tub from becoming discoloured.

  • L egionnaires’ disease can be contracted by inhaling small droplets of water (called aerosols), which are suspended in the air and contain the bacteria. Certain conditions increase the risk of Legionella if the water temperature is between 20-45°C (68oF-113o F), which is suitable for growth of the bacteria. Deposits that can support bacterial growth providing a source of nutrients for the organism e.g. rust, sludge, scale, organic matter and biofilms (from the body).

  • Hot tub rash, or folliculitis, is a skin infection with symptoms including itchy red spots on the skin or pus-filled blisters around hair follicles. To avoid this, ensure your Chlorine and pH levels are checked at least twice per
    day using test strips – hot tubs with good disinfectant and pH control are less likely to spread germs. For more information visit: clevercompany.com/support/chemical-maintenance.

  • Shower before using your CleverSpa®. Fake tan, suncream and other cosmetic products, can degrade water quality and block the filter.

  • Blocked filters can damage your pump and heater, which could ultimately cause it to break. Clean your filters regularly, rotating 2-3 filters, in order to always have a clean filter to hand. See filter cleaning tips.

  • Extreme temperature fluctuations can be caused by blocked filters when the motor is unable to draw enough water into the system. A small amount of water will still remain in the heating reservoir (approx 300ml). Although the thermostat will turn the element off once the set temperature is reached, the residual heat from the element will continue to heat the small amount of water in the reservoir until the heating element has cooled. This may cause the control panel to display an artificially high reading, not reflecting the actual water temperature. The hot tub is fitted with an ‘Overheat Protection’ function which will activate the HL error code and a warning beep. See error codes for solution.

INSTALLATION AND OPERATIONAL INFORMATION

  • SUPPORTING THE HOT TUB – There is a requirement that the support materials shall be strong enough to support the maximum design load of the spa, spa water and bathers. Recommendation to ask a qualified contractor or a structural engineer to verify this requirement. Special attention should be given where the spa
    is to be installed on a suspended floor (e.g. balcony, decking and roof terrace). In these instances the client/consumer shall be advised of the full load weight of the spa, including any fixtures and fittings (e.g. gazebo), so that they can obtain structural calculations from a structural engineer.

  • The surface must be smooth, flat, level and capable of evenly supporting the weight of the CleverSpa®, water and users e.g. 6 Person Square CleverSpa® filled weight: 980kg (approx) plus combined weight of occupants. It is the responsibility of the CleverSpa® owner to assure integrity of the site at all times.

  • Insulate the base of the hot tub, using a foam mat, to reduce heat loss.

  • Ensure the area is free of sharp objects under or around the hot tub.

  • Consider the best placement of the hot tub to allow for draining of the water during disassembly.

  • Ensure there is adequate drainage to deal with any overflow of water.

  • Consideration for positioning of the spa to minimize noise disturbance as much as possible.

  • Dirt entering the hot tub could cause damage to the hot tub floor and could cause the filter to block.

  • DO NOT OVERINFLATE YOUR HOT TUB – Air space needs to be left inside the wall of the hot tub to allow for air expansion (during warmer weather) and contraction (during colder weather). Do not place your hot tub in direct sunlight. If this advice is ignored, the wall and rim of the hot tub could bulge during warmer weather as the PVC heats up, putting additional stress on the internal welds, this causes weld failures. In both of these instances, the warranty would be void. (See page 14 showing correct inflation).

  • If applicable, requirements for protecting the spa from direct sunlight exposure when not in use, and the means provided or recommended for it.

  • Do not switch on if there is any possibility that water in the CleverSpa® or control system is frozen.

  • Y our hot tub is fitted with 365 FreezeGuard Technology, to help prevent water freezing and to protect your pump & heating system during colder weather. This is activated by pressing the 365 Freezeguard button on your control panel.

  • During colder weather the hot tub should only be kept outside if the 365 FreezeGuard feature has been activated. Failure to do this could cause water to freeze within the pump & heating system causing irreparable damage, thus voiding your warranty.

  • Do not attempt to lift or drag the hot tub after filling it with water.

  • Check the set water temperature and consider lowering it for the times when the spa will typically not be in use.

  • Depending on external conditions, consider turning off the heater entirely if not using the spa for an extended period of time (where the spa provides this option, but still maintains residual disinfection/pH-values).

  • Consider that the comfortable temperature range during use may be lower than the maximum safe temperature.

  • For above ground portable spas without floor insulation, consider using an insulating ground cloth underneath the spa to minimize heat loss through the bottom of the spa.

  • Maintain clean filters to preserve appropriate working conditions for the pump and avoid unnecessary water replacement and re-heating.

  • Water in the hot tub should never exceed 40°C (104°F). Operating temperatures between 38-40°C (100-104°F) are considered safe for a healthy adult. We recommend lower temperatures when using the hot tub for longer than 10 continuous minutes. The temperature can be programmed. Once cover is removed, water temperature may automatically drop as heat is released through evaporation.

  • In the absence of automated and/or continuous water treatment (measurement and chemical dosage) any manual dosing of chemicals shall not be performed while bathers are present in the spa.

WATER DRAINAGE

  • C onsideration for a draining system around/under the spa to evacuate to waste the water poured by the bathers exiting the spa, splashes, (abnormal) leaking, accidental overflow etc., for regular cleaning of the spa and its surroundings, and regular emptying of the spa or during long term spa storage. Special attention should be given to areas that have high water tables, are prone to flooding and/or are sited indoors. Drainage to the surround should be sufficient to allow wash down. Where non-porous duckboard type flooring is used, it shall be provided with drainage under to waste and facilities to clean and wash beneath and consequently be easily removed.

THE TOP COVER

  • When the hot tub is not in use, always keep the cover fitted, this helps minimize heat loss between uses / during heating. Ensure the cover is fitted tightly, as directed to maximize insulation. When the cover is not in use it should be stored in an appropriate location, where it cannot be damaged, or cause damage. The cover should be stored in a clean, dry area, otherwise it can pick up dirt and bacteria. We recommend that the cover is kept off the ground to retain its cleanliness (particularly the surface in close proximity to the water spa water surface). Covers should not be put on wooden tables or wooden decking because of the risk of bleaching the wood. A cover lifter, or similar device, is useful for ensuring that the cover does not come into contact with the ground. Top covers shall be cleaned inside and out periodically using a suitable solution that includes adequate disinfection (e.g. 10 mg/l of Free Chlorine).

OUTDOOR INSTALLATION

  • T he need to take into consideration local environmental conditions, such as ground water and risk of frost and for those professional installers to include a discussion of these conditions with the client.

INDOOR INSTALLATION

  • A dvice for suitable air treatment in the spa chamber (ventilation and dehumidification) to preserve the bathers’ safety/comfort and the building and decorative materials present in the chamber.

  • Consider not to installing the spa on carpet or other floor materials (e.g. untreated cork, timber or other porous materials) that promote or harbor moisture and bacteria, or that could be affected by water treatment chemicals used in the spa.

  • Consider that it should remain possible to remove the spa from the chamber/building without destroying
    part of the built structure.

  • Spa surround Barefoot areas and relaxing areas shall be considered in the cleaning process as well. No cleaning water may flow into the spa or spa water cycle. The dirt and cleaning agents shall be rinsed carefully to drain in the spa surround.CleverSpa-Ibeam-Waikki-Hot-Tub-FIG-3

OPERATING YOUR CLEVERSPA

CleverSpa-Ibeam-Waikki-Hot-Tub-FIG-13

CONTROL PANEL

INFLATE/AIR JETS

Press INFLATE/AIR JETS to start the bubbles – a light will appear. Press again and air jets will stop and the light will go out.

INFLATE FUNCTION:
Do not overinflate. Do not leave it unattended.
Air Jet Function: Air jets will stop automatically after 20 minutes of continuous use, to avoid internal pump overheating. They can be started again after 10 minutes (indicated by beep). Air jets can be stopped or started again at any time during their 20 minute cycle.

FILTER

Press FILTER, light will appear, pump will start to work. Press FILTER again to stop the pump, light will go out.

FILTER CHANGE

After approx. 168 hours, the FC code will appear on the display screen. It reminds users to check/replace their filter.

NOTE: The filter should be cleaned after every use. See ‘Cleaning filter tips’ on page 15. Light will be lit on FILTER. The pump and heating system will continue to operate as normal and lights will be on. To clear the FC code, press FILTER. the FC on the display screen will disappear and the water temperature will be displayed. All functions will return to normal.

IMPORTANT! FILTER CYCLE
After the pump and heater is turned off, the filter will continue to run for a couple of minutes to avoid overheating. The filter light will flash during this time. DO NOT REMOVE THE FILTER UNTIL THE CYCLE HAS BEEN COMPLETED TO AVOID DEBRIS GETTING INTO THE SYSTEM, AND CAUSING POTENTIAL DAMAGE.

CONTROL PANEL WITH CLEVERLINK®

SETTING THE TEMPERATURE
Press SET TEMP/LOCK and the numbers on display screen will start to flash. Increase/decrease temperature by pressing TEMP UP or TEMP DOWN.  Choose desired temperature, press SET TEMP/LOCK again to confirm. Temperatures can be set between the range of20°C – 40°C. See safety precautions for recommended operating temperatures.

HEATER

Press HEATER, light will appear. Press HEATER again and heating system will stop, light will go out. When heater system is on, filter system will switch on automatically to circulate water. When temperature has reached 1°C above pre-set temperature, heating system will stop working, but light will remain on. Filter pump will continue to operate even when heater is not functioning. When water falls 1°C below pre-set temperature, heating system will automatically heat water back to 1°C above selected temperature. Once achieved, heater will stop to allow temperature to settle at pre-set value.

365 FREEZEGUARD

When switched on, 365 FREEZEGUARD will activate the filter and heater and maintain the water temperature at 5°C to help prevent the water freezing at low temperatures. Press 365 FREEZEGUARD, light will appear, filter and heater will be activated & lights will appear. Controls will be disabled. Press 365 FREEZEGUARD again, lights will go out, filter and heater will be deactivated, all control will be re-enabled.

MAINTENANCE & REPAIR

USING CLEVERSPA® FOR THE FIRST TIME
If you are using your hot tub for the first time, or have changed the water, you will need to chemically ‘Shock’ your hot tub water. Shocking the water in your CleverSpa® hot tub will sanitise the water ensuring it is safe to bathe, destroying any bacteria. Good chemical maintenance is very important and will reduce the number of times your CleverSpa® requires fresh clean water.

HARDWATER/LIMESCALE
If you live in an area with hard water, you may experience limescale build up and residue in your CleverSpa® pump & heating system which could significantly reduce the lifespan of some internal components, stopping the hot tub from working. In order to reduce the effects of limescale build up please check the water hardness in your area. If you are affected please ensure that CleverSpa® Descaler is used weekly to prevent scale formation and build up.

CLEANING YOUR CLEVERSPA
To clean your CleverSpa®, use soap and water then rinse thoroughly. PLEASE NOTE: do not use hard brushes or abrasive cleaners. For best results we recommend the use of our CleverSpa® Sponge.

REPAIRING PUNCTURES IN YOUR CLEVERSPA
If your CleverSpa® is torn/punctured, use repair patches. Completely dry area to be repaired, apply strong adhesive to repair patch and then cover the damaged area. Smooth the surface to remove any air bubbles. Leave to dry for 12 hours before using the CleverSpa®.

HOW TO EMPTY YOUR CLEVERSPA®

  1. Remove CleverSpa® plug from electrical mains.
  2. Unscrew cap from drainage outlet (L) below pump system of CleverSpa®. Ensure Drainage Plug (G) is still inserted to prevent unexpected draining.
  3. Screw inflation hose (D) onto the water outlet (L) and direct open end of hose appropriately.
  4. Remove drainage plug from outlet within floor of CleverSpa®, so water can flow out.
  5. Once drained use a sponge to absorb excess water; then operate air jet function for up to 20 minutes (one full cycle) to drain any water and dry out the pipeline. If not completely dry after first cycle – repeat.
  6. When draining has finished, remove inflation hose (D) and replace drainage plug (G) and outlet cap (L).

HOW TO DEFLATE YOUR CLEVERSPA®

  1. Locate the black two-part air valve (K).
  2. Fully unscrew and remove rapid deflation air valve by turning anti-clockwise (K).
  3. Fold hot tub away carefully to remove as much air as possible through the open valve.

STORING YOUR CLEVERSPA
Make sure all water is completely drained from the CleverSpa® and pump system. This is vital in extending the life of your CleverSpa®. We recommend the use of a wet/dry vacuum to help blow out/ suck up water from pipes and pump lines. Remove filter cartridge. CleverSpa® should be placed in bag provided and stored in a dry place, raised off floor and away from extreme temperatures. Please note: When not in use, store in a place that is dry and a moderate temperature, as subzero temperatures can severely damage your CleverSpa®.

CORRECT INFLATION
How do I know my hot tub is inflated correctly?Here is an example image of the correct inflation level for a standard hot tub. Once inflated correctly you should be able to push your hand approximately 4-5cm into the top rim using moderate force creating creases similar to the picture above. Keeping your hot tub inflated to the correct pressure ensures optimum liner performance, reducing the risk of ripping and seam failures.

OVERINFLATION
How do I know how much air should I inflate my hot tub with? If you are not able to push your hand into the rim of the hot tub by approximately 4-5cm with moderate force, then your hot tub is over-inflated. An overinflated hot tub can result in ripping or disfiguring the liner and seriously damaging the hot tub altogether.

FILTER REPLACEMENT & CLEANING TIPS – ARE IMPORTANT!

IMPORTANT!
If your hot tub is making an unusual noise, your filter needs removing and cleaning or changing. The frequency of use and condition of your filter will determine how often your filter needs changing.

WHEN TO CHANGE A CLEVERSPA® FILTER
Keep your CleverSpa® hot tub clean and safe from contaminants. For optimum performance, unscrew the filter and rinse with clean water after every use to remove any small particles and residue. The filter is one of the most important elements to ensure your CleverSpa® hot tub works effectively.

  1. Turn off the filter at the control panel to prevent any debris being drawn into the motor
  2.  Remove filter ‘sock’ protective cover (C) then remove filter (B).
  3. Rinse the filter under a cold tap and reuse. Alternatively, machine wash your filter (place in a pillowcase) to keep it clean and to maintain its performance. Rotate the cleaning of 2-3 filters to ensure you always have a clean filter available ready to use.

REPLACE OLD FILTER WITH A NEW ONE IF:

  • The filter remains soiled after cleaning
  • Holes are visible in the paper
  • The paper is noticeably worn

Replace filter ‘sock’ protective cover (C) over filter (B) and attach to filter connector (N) by turning it clockwise. Do not over tighten, as this may cause a ‘rattling’ noise.

REMEMBER – CLEAN AFTER EVERY USE!
The filter is one of the most important elements to ensure your CleverSpa® hot tub works effectively.

TROUBLESHOOTING

CONTROL PANEL ERROR CODES

CODE CAUSE SOLUTION
FC The FC error code, with a small light beside it, will appear when

the filtration system has worked for approx 168 hours advising you to check your filter. The pump & heating buttons will be disabled.| Check the filter is clean and change if necessary (See Filter Cleaning Tips). Once this has been checked, press the ‘Filter’ button & the FC Error code will disappear. The water

temperature will be displayed and all the functions will return to normal.

HL| An HL error usually means there is a blockage, preventing water from

circulating around the pump & heating system. The blockage can be caused by a dirty/old filter, a blocked impeller or limescale build up – especially if you live in an area with hard water.

Check here:

www.aquacure.co.uk/knowledge- base/uk-hard-water-map

This can cause an artificially high temperature reading to be displayed on the control panel.

| Checking for water flow.

1.      Place your hand into the water approx. 6-8 inches away from the outlet.

2.      You should feel the water flowing through the outlet valve.

If the flow rate is very weak or non-existent or your hot tub is making an excessive rattling/grinding noise, follow the steps below.

1.      Ensure that your filter has been cleaned. Check out our filter maintenance advice.

2.      Be sure to also clean and rinse the protective filter cover.

3.      Replace your filter with a new one.

4.      Ensure the filter is not overtightened.

Remember: Sun cream, fake tan, soap etc can force the motor to work much harder as these can clog a filter faster. See filter cleaning tips section.

I have cleaned my filter but my CleverSpa® still hasn’t heated?

Please try the following steps:

1.      Turn off the filter and heater.

2.      Remove the protective filter cover and filter.

3.      Place the filter cover over the filter inlet and use an elastic band to hold it in place. This helps prevent debris being drawn into the pump while there is not filter fitted.

4.      Press the ‘Heater’ button on and re set the temperature on the control panel.

5.      If the temperature now begins to rise and maintain its temperature it is likely that your filter needs replacing.

6.      Please replace your old filter with a new one. Check out our filter maintenance information.

Limescale Blockage

Many areas have hard water, causing limescale build up within home appliances.

As with other products we strongly advise that you incorporate a descaling routine into your hot tub maintenance schedule to reduce the effects of limescale build up.

We recommend that the CleverSpa® Descaler is used weekly to prevent scale formation and build up, this will ensure your hot tub is running smoothly.

1.      Turn off the hot tub at the mains.

2.      Remove the Filter and protective cover.

3.      Place your garden hose pipe against the filter inlet hole and outlet holes.

4.      Run clean water through the system, helping to remove any debris or loose limescale.

5.      Collect and remove any loose particles from the water, ideally using a net.

6.      Follow the instructions for use as directed on the Descaler packaging.

Impeller Blockage/Debris

If a hot tub is used without a filter, or debris has been drawn into the motor it may cause the impeller within the water pump to seize.

We advise following the below steps to check for problems.

1.      Turn off the hot tub at the mains.

2.      Drain the water from the hot tub.

3.      Remove the filter and protective filter cover.

4.      Perform a visual check of the outlet inside and out – check for anything that maybe obstructing the water flow.

My CleverSpa® is still showing HL and not heating.

If you have tried the above steps and the hot tub still displays the HL error code it may need to be brought into our service centre for inspection by a technician.
